Transaction e62d565c3f592eb3d3a02c7dee30a1bf7660abad7f7552b3aa34b4d975ec1ac8
1 Input
1 Output
-
e62d565c3f592eb3d3a02c7dee30a1bf7660abad7f7552b3aa34b4d975ec1ac8:0
- value
- 135225783
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ab4ad05f2d0ee68ae0d93e0bcd238827e2dee1d OP_EQUAL
- address
- MGAmVGsyxbLgJhpdVrEi4rTMfP9wiYix3f